About Pelham City Middle School

Pelham City Middle School is a public middle school located in the rural area of Pelham, Georgia. Serving students from sixth to eighth grade, the school has an enrollment of 313 students and maintains a student-to-teacher ratio of 10.4:1 with 30 full-time teachers. The academic performance at Pelham City Middle School shows room for improvement, as reflected by its MySchoolScout rating of 4.3 out of 10 and state ranking of 28th percentile among schools in Georgia.

Test scores indicate that only 22% of students are proficient or above in ELA/Reading and 16% in Math. Community Profile

The community surrounding Pelham City Middle School has a median household income of $50,450. It is a community where 8%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$115,300, with a median rent of $738/month. The area has a poverty rate of 22.7%, indicating some economic challenges in the community. The average commute for residents is 24 minutes.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
